Williamsburg County School District adopts modified year-round calendar for 2024-25 school year

WILLIAMSBURG COUNTY, S.C. (WCBD) – The Williamsburg County School District (WCSD) will operate under a modified year-round calendar when students return for the 2024-25 school year.

The district announced Wednesday that it adopted the new calendar, which follows more than 60 school districts across the state and neighboring Georgetown County.

Students will still go to school for 180 days; however, the calendar change is meant to allow semesters and grading points to be equivalent, with 45 days for each grading period and 90 days for each semester, according to the district.

Instead of adding days to the traditional year, district officials say the new modified year-round calendar redistributes the 180 days and creates additional break periods throughout the year, like in October and February.

Students will have a fall intersession, winter break, spring break, and spring intersession. District leaders say students will also still receive a lengthy summer break. But instead of 10 weeks, it will be about eight weeks.

“A modified year-round calendar also provides important mental health and wellness benefits for students and staff by allowing the district to start mid-week at the beginning of the year, finish the first semester prior to Winter Break, finish the school year the week of Memorial Day and have week-long breaks at designated periods throughout the year,” the district said.

The first day of school for Williamsburg County students will be August 1, 2024, and the last day of school will be May 30, 2025.
